Wolves sign star midfielder

Wolves have made Serbia midfielder Nenad Milijas their first signing of the summer as they prepare for life in the Premier League.

Milijas has signed a four-year contract at Molineux, subject to a work permit, after completing a move from Red Star Belgrade for an undisclosed fee.

"We're really thrilled to have started our summer recruitment with Nenad Milijas," said Wolves chief executive Jez Moxey.

The 26-year-old, who stands 6ft 2in tall, was the player of the year in the Serbian league last season.
